Market Snapshot: Global Airbag Market Trends and Growth

The airbag market achieved a total value of USD 32.48 billion in 2024, trending towards USD 34.88 billion in 2025 and projected to reach USD 57.11 billion by 2032, corresponding to a steady 7.30% CAGR. Expansion is supported by upgraded global safety standards, progress in passive protection for occupants, and a pronounced need for next-generation vehicle safety systems. Scope & Segmentation of the Airbag Market

This analysis equips senior decision-makers with in-depth insights into the major segments and operational categories shaping airbag market strategies and value creation throughout the supply chain.

  • Vehicle Types: Passenger cars, light commercial vehicles, and heavy commercial vehicles each require distinct airbag designs to address unique operational profiles and regulatory mandates for occupant protection.
  • Deployment Types: Curtain, front, knee, and side airbags offer targeted safeguarding by adapting to a variety of seating layouts and vehicle uses, enhancing safety for diverse applications.
  • Technology: Electronic control units, hybrid inflator systems, pyrotechnic inflators, and stored gas modules allow for instant, reliable deployment. Integration of intelligent features positions enterprises to keep pace with evolving safety requirements.
  • End Users: Original equipment manufacturers (OEMs) and aftermarket providers set production standards and define ongoing service practices across the operational lifespan of airbag systems.
  • Sales Channels: Direct sales, distributor networks, and online platforms are used to access markets and address variable client needs, requiring customized go-to-market B2B strategies for each regional context.
  • Regions: Americas, Europe, Middle East & Africa, and Asia-Pacific represent distinct regulatory environments and supply chain complexities, compelling companies to tailor sourcing and market penetration approaches.

Tariff Impact on the Airbag Value Chain

Forthcoming U.S. tariff adjustments in 2025 are driving realignment of supply networks toward regionalization. Companies are prioritizing investments in local production, broadening supplier bases, and establishing strategic alliances to reduce tariff-related risks. The adoption of digital supply chain platforms and ongoing contract negotiations help manage market volatility and enable swift responses to new trade policies. Vertically integrated operations improve flexibility and ensure the continuity of supply despite regulatory uncertainty.
